func expandEnvFromMap(s string, envMap map[string]string) string {
// Replace $VAR or ${VAR} with envMap[VAR] if present
var result strings.Builder
for i := 0; i < len(s); {
if s[i] == '$' {
if i+1 < len(s) && s[i+1] == '{' {
// ${VAR}
end := strings.IndexByte(s[i+2:], '}')
if end >= 0 {
varName := s[i+2 : i+2+end]
if val, ok := envMap[varName]; ok {
result.WriteString(val)
} else {
result.WriteString(s[i : i+3+end])
}
i += 3 + end
continue
}
} else {
// $VAR
j := i + 1
for j < len(s) && (s[j] == '_' || s[j] >= 'A' && s[j] <= 'Z' || s[j] >= 'a' && s[j] <= 'z' || s[j] >= '0' && s[j] <= '9') {
j++
}
if j > i+1 {
varName := s[i+1 : j]
if val, ok := envMap[varName]; ok {
result.WriteString(val)
} else {
result.WriteString(s[i:j])
}
i = j
continue
}
}
}
result.WriteByte(s[i])
i++
}
return result.String()
}

// Extract environment variables from opts (as a map)
func envMapFromOpts(opts []GenericOption) map[string]string {
opt := &GenericOpts{}
resolveOpts(opt, opts)
envMap := make(map[string]string)
for _, env := range opt.extraEnv {
if eq := strings.Index(env, "="); eq > 0 {
key := env[:eq]
val := env[eq+1:]
envMap[key] = val
}
}
return envMap
}

// Merge opts env map with os.Environ, preferring opts values
func mergeEnvWithOS(envMap map[string]string) map[string]string {
merged := make(map[string]string)
// Copy opts env first
for k, v := range envMap {
merged[k] = v
}
// Add os.Environ if not already present
for _, env := range os.Environ() {
if eq := strings.Index(env, "="); eq > 0 {
key := env[:eq]
if _, exists := merged[key]; !exists {
val := env[eq+1:]
merged[key] = val
}
}
}
return merged
}

func envMapFromOptsAndGlobal(opts []GenericOption) map[string]string {
envMap := envMapFromOpts(opts)
return mergeEnvWithOS(envMap)
}
